Find the volume of the specified solid. Use 3.14 as the approximate value of r, and round your answer to the nearest cubic centimeter.A cone with height 3 cm and diameter 5 cm

Given:

A cone with height 3 cm and diameter 5 cm

Required:

To find the volume of the cone.

Step-by-step explanation:

The volume of the cone is given by


V=(1)/(3)\pi r^2h

Here,


\begin{gathered} h=3cm \\ r=(5)/(2) \\ \\ r=2.5cm \end{gathered}

Therefore,


V=(1)/(3)*3.14*(2.5)^2*3
\begin{gathered} V=19.625cm^3 \\ \\ V=19.63cm^3 \end{gathered}

Final Answer:

The volume of the cone is 19.63 cubic centimeter.
